A 5.5-magnitude earthquake strikes eastern Turkey

Ankara, SANA -An earthquake measuring 5.5 magnitudes on the Richter scale struck on Monday eastern Turkey.

The European Mediterranean Seismological Centre (EMSC) stated that the tremor occurred 123 km northwest of Şanlıurfa province, at a depth of 10 km and there have been no initial reports of damage or casualties.
